Zoom User Guide for Remote and Hybrid Hearings

Zoom is a video conferencing service which the Tribunal use for remote and hybrid hearings. It is a free service and does not require you to create an account to attend a Zoom hearing.

Types of Hearing

There are two types of virtual hearings:

  • Fully Remote Hearings
    These are hearings in which all participants will appear virtually for the entirety of the hearing.
  • Hybrid Hearings
    These are hearings in which some participants attend in person and some attend via Zoom.
  • Members of the press and public are encouraged to attend hearings virtually.
